Abstract :
We illustrate a compositional verification methodology using an industrial case study. In compositional verification, a user decomposes a system into blocks and derive system correctness based on block verification. We describe the verification of a PCI-Express Endpoint Controller design. Our experience shows that compositional techniques reduce verification complexity and allow users to find errors early in the design process.
